Focus on Relationships with Libra New Moon

New MoonWe’re continuing to have intense aspects in the heaven. The September  eclipses will be reverberating for the next six months, urging us to let go of patterns that don’t serve us anymore – including in relationships.

And that’s in keeping with the theme of this new moon and month: re-evaluating our relationships!}
Libra is the sign of relationships, self and other, creating balance.
Now we have Sun and Moon in Libra, plus Mercury, which finally went direct today (which should benefit our interpersonal communications). 

We also have the famous Venus-Mars conjunction – Male and Female doing their dance both externally and internally. And Venus is squared by Saturn and opposes Neptune, which will definitely challenge and cause us to re-think some relationships.

WISE WOMEN WAKING/ BUSINESS BOOSTING TIPS:
The areas to focus on when setting intentions include:
 

  • Partnerships – Agreements, sharing, equitable interdependence, whether it’s with your spouse or your business partner. What in your relationships is out of balance? Are there any covert power struggles? Resentments? Now’s the time to rectify them.
  • Equality – Fairness and equality in all relationships (spouse, friends, colleagues, clients) is central to Libra; appreciation of self and others, and when needed negotiation, give and take, being a voice for justice, righting a wrong.
  • Harmony – Creating a harmonious environment, whether in your home or office, feeling peace and tranquility within yourself, creating beauty and art (including well designed products and pages), and appreciating high culture. This is a good time for design projects or redecorating.
  • Teamwork – Cooperation, giving and receiving support, collaboration, working with a partner, being part of a team, having others help you, and knowing when to compromise. A good time to reach out and ask for the support you need.

  • Sociability – Ability to get along with others, one-on-one interactions, networking, feeling comfortable socially, ease of communication in social settings, playing host or hostess (including at professional events). Good time to host your first Meetup (like I’m doing)! 
  • Refinement – Enjoying luxury and elegance, valuing good taste, appreciating grace in your life, gracious living, and spreading grace (including in what you offer your clients and public).
  • Overcoming Co-Dependency – Includes tendencies to lose oneself in others, appeasing to maintain peace, being “nice” to be liked (including lowering your fees), comparing, paralyzing indecision. 
  • For health it concerns adrenal glands, kidneys, and diabetes (sugar imbalance). 
Here are some tips for how to use the New Moon energy to plant effective wishes/ intentions/ visions:

1. Write them by hand. (You might want to keep a New Moon Magic journal – that’s what I’m doing. Or you could write them on cards and keep them in a drawer.)

2. Choose more than one but no more than ten wishes or intentions. (To activate but not dissipate the energy.)

3. Wait until the actual New Moon time or 8 hours after (between 8 p.m. and 4 a..m. Eastern, on Oct. 12th/13th) or within 2-4 days after that (through Friday, Oct. 16th around 8 p.m. ET). Let the wishes form and choose the ones that feel most harmonious and right to you at that time. 

4. In phrasing your intentions feel free to use words such as “I choose, I intend, I create, I wish or want to experience, I request, I ask for, I call to me…..”  One good choice is “I accept these things — or something better — into my life now, for my highest good, and for the highest good of all concerned.” And then list what you want in the present tense. 

5. You might want to say them out loud after you write them down. 

6. Some recommend lighting a candle. Or picture the paper you’ve written your list on irradiated by light burning away all anxiety around your desires. 

Keeping your written intentions where you can refer back to them later, to see which actually came true, is part of this experiment. It’s also advisable to keep your intentions in mind, especially as the Full Moon approaches, the time for action. These intentions will also be powerful to review at the end of the year!
